4 EELV Program and Acquisition Costs are Rising To Unsustainable Levels The estimated average total price for a Department of Defense EELV launch varies with annual launch rate, but has risen from $72 million in 2002 to approximately $420 million in FY 2012 The estimated average total price for a Department of Defense EELV launch varies with annual launch rate, but has risen from $72 million in 2002 to approximately $420 million in FY 2012 NASA currently pays the per unit cost for each launch acquired, receiving a comparatively reduced price from the actual total cost born by DOD NASA currently pays the per unit cost for each launch acquired, receiving a comparatively reduced price from the actual total cost born by DOD EELV cost increases are being passed on to NASA in the form of the NLS-II contract prices which are 50% higher than in previous NLS I Contract. Not to exceed price for the Atlas V has increased from $125 million to $334 million EELV cost increases are being passed on to NASA in the form of the NLS-II contract prices which are 50% higher than in previous NLS I Contract. Not to exceed price for the Atlas V has increased from $125 million to $334 million A 2011 NASA OIG Report found the NASA carries a substantial risk of being assessed an additional $100 million per flight million for its share of full program costs currently born by DOD* A 2011 NASA OIG Report found the NASA carries a substantial risk of being assessed an additional $100 million per flight million for its share of full program costs currently born by DOD* *NASA OIG Report “Review of NASA’s Acquisition of Commercial Launch Services” 2/17/2011 IG-11-012 2/17/2011 IG-11-012 4

7 Delta II Retirement Leaves NASA without a proven Medium Class Launch Vehicle Delta II launched 60% of all science missions between 1997 and 2010 Delta II launched 60% of all science missions between 1997 and 2010 ULA suspended Delta II production in 2007 after Air Force transitioned to EELV launchers. ULA suspended Delta II production in 2007 after Air Force transitioned to EELV launchers. NASA inquiry found continued production would result in unacceptably high launch costs of approximately $200 million for what was historically an $80 million class vehicle NASA inquiry found continued production would result in unacceptably high launch costs of approximately $200 million for what was historically an $80 million class vehicle 5 Unused heavy configuration cores remain 5 Unused heavy configuration cores remain The Intermediate class Atlas V 401 is overqualified and overpriced for Medium class missions previously launched on Delta II The Intermediate class Atlas V 401 is overqualified and overpriced for Medium class missions previously launched on Delta II 7

8 Case in Point : Atlas 401 Series NASA Launch Price Escalation 1998 EELV Buy 1 Price: $72 million 1998 EELV Buy 1 Price: $72 million 2009 LRO/LCROSS : $124 million 2009 LRO/LCROSS : $124 million 2013 Maven Launch : $187 million 2013 Maven Launch : $187 million New Launch Order : $209 million New Launch Order : $209 million Under 2018 pricing: $251 million Under 2018 pricing: $251 million Average DOD cost FY 2012 $420 million* Average DOD cost FY 2012 $420 million* Future NASA prices exclude Launch Capability Risk Future NASA prices exclude Launch Capability Risk Atlas V Pricing from NLS II briefing to NAC meeting 3/3/2011 *4 DOD Launches with No Delta IV Heavy 8

10 Part I : Origins of EELV Roots of the program go back to National Space Policy of July, 4 1982 which required all branches of government including DOD to use the Shuttle where possible Roots of the program go back to National Space Policy of July, 4 1982 which required all branches of government including DOD to use the Shuttle where possible A Titan 34D fails in August 1985, another Titan 34D fails April 1986 A Titan 34D fails in August 1985, another Titan 34D fails April 1986 Challenger accident January 1986, Leaves DOD without primary means of space access. Air Force restarts heritage launch vehicle acquisition, but looks for a better option Challenger accident January 1986, Leaves DOD without primary means of space access. Air Force restarts heritage launch vehicle acquisition, but looks for a better option Air Force Commissions a study led by General Thomas Moorman Air Force Commissions a study led by General Thomas Moorman Study looks at four options in relation to current launch costs with particular emphasis on emerging commercial trends Study looks at four options in relation to current launch costs with particular emphasis on emerging commercial trends 10

11 Moorman Study Comparative Cost Chart 11

12 Moorman Study Results Recommendation is evolved expendables, separation of responsibilities Recommendation is evolved expendables, separation of responsibilities 1994 National Space Policy DOD will tale the lead on new expendable launch vehicle projects, and NASA will maintain lead role on reusable launch vehicles and crew systems 1994 National Space Policy DOD will tale the lead on new expendable launch vehicle projects, and NASA will maintain lead role on reusable launch vehicles and crew systems 1995 Air force issues Request for Proposals with intention to down select to one winner, goal is to reduce heritage vehicle costs by 25-50% 1995 Air force issues Request for Proposals with intention to down select to one winner, goal is to reduce heritage vehicle costs by 25-50% 1996 Air Force down selects to two finalists 1996 Air Force down selects to two finalists Boeing offers all new domestic Delta IV with cryogenic first stage Boeing offers all new domestic Delta IV with cryogenic first stage Lockheed Martin offers Atlas V, powered by Russian RD-180 main engine Lockheed Martin offers Atlas V, powered by Russian RD-180 main engine Both entries feature common booster core heavy lift variants Both entries feature common booster core heavy lift variants “Dial a rocket” strap-ons for enhanced basic performances “Dial a rocket” strap-ons for enhanced basic performances Commercial Space Act of 1998 Requires NASA to purchase commercial products wherever possible, guaranteeing a customer for new program Commercial Space Act of 1998 Requires NASA to purchase commercial products wherever possible, guaranteeing a customer for new program 12

13 Key Development: DOD Switches To a Two Vendor Strategy November 1997 Program change is based projected expansions in the commercial launch market, and promoted as offering four key benefits November 1997 Program change is based projected expansions in the commercial launch market, and promoted as offering four key benefits 1. Lower prices through competition over the program’s lifespan 1. Lower prices through competition over the program’s lifespan 2. Continued innovation through contractor investment 2. Continued innovation through contractor investment 3. Reduced overhead costs spread over a wider commercial base 3. Reduced overhead costs spread over a wider commercial base 4. Assured Access for DOD through the use of two distinct supply chains 4. Assured Access for DOD through the use of two distinct supply chains 1998 Initial launch award “Buy 1” Average Price $72 million 1998 Initial launch award “Buy 1” Average Price $72 million Boeing Delta IV: 19 Launches Boeing Delta IV: 19 Launches Lockheed Martin Atlas V: 9 Launches Lockheed Martin Atlas V: 9 Launches Three distinct events lead to almost immediate escalation in prices Three distinct events lead to almost immediate escalation in prices 13

16 Number 2 : Expendable Launch Vehicle Failure Response During EELV development phase; another round of launch vehicle failures occur in the late 1990’s During EELV development phase; another round of launch vehicle failures occur in the late 1990’s DOD conducts Broad Area Review DOD conducts Broad Area Review Finds the Titan failures are caused by “going out of business syndrome” Finds the Titan failures are caused by “going out of business syndrome” Strong emphasis placed on a successful heritage ELV fly out Strong emphasis placed on a successful heritage ELV fly out Imposes a large degree of oversight on EELV program underway, and starts the budget climb Imposes a large degree of oversight on EELV program underway, and starts the budget climb 16

17 Number 3 : Document Theft and Repercussions Undermine Premise of Competition June 1999: Boeing reveals it is in possession of proprietary information regarding the Atlas V, but states it is limited to two non critical documents June 1999: Boeing reveals it is in possession of proprietary information regarding the Atlas V, but states it is limited to two non critical documents March 2002: Lockheed Martin informs the Air Force that Boeing has more information than was disclosed March 2002: Lockheed Martin informs the Air Force that Boeing has more information than was disclosed March 2003: USAF sends a letter to Boeing demanding it make a complete disclosure. It has 10 boxes, roughly 35,000 pages of material March 2003: USAF sends a letter to Boeing demanding it make a complete disclosure. It has 10 boxes, roughly 35,000 pages of material June 2003: Lockheed Martin files suit under RICO statutes, potentially devastating to Boeing June 2003: Lockheed Martin files suit under RICO statutes, potentially devastating to Boeing July 2003: USAF revokes 7 launches awarded to Boeing and awards them to Lockheed Martin. Boeing will not be allowed to bid on next round July 2003: USAF revokes 7 launches awarded to Boeing and awards them to Lockheed Martin. Boeing will not be allowed to bid on next round 17

18 EELV Early Operational Developments 2001 Launch cost estimates have increased to 87-107 million 2001 Launch cost estimates have increased to 87-107 million per flight per flight 2002 Atlas V, Delta IV successfully introduced 2002 Atlas V, Delta IV successfully introduced First report of additional $350 - 400 million ‘infrastructure payments” First report of additional $350 - 400 million ‘infrastructure payments” 2003 Price increases trigger a Nunn- McCurdy Cost Breach 2003 Price increases trigger a Nunn- McCurdy Cost Breach 2005 DOD average cost rises to $170 million per launch 2005 DOD average cost rises to $170 million per launch Atlas V 8/21/2002 First Launch Delta IV 11/20/2002 First Launch 18 Credit Lockheed Martin Credit Boeing

19 Formation of United Launch Alliance. The creation of Monopoly and the Should Cost Era In May 2005, with program costs increasing, and rising subsidies under criticism, Boeing and Lockheed Martin begin promoting a joint effort. In May 2005, with program costs increasing, and rising subsidies under criticism, Boeing and Lockheed Martin begin promoting a joint effort. Lockheed Martin offer to drop a potentially crippling lawsuit over document theft if the merger is approved but will re-instate if it is not. Result is a “shotgun marriage” Lockheed Martin offer to drop a potentially crippling lawsuit over document theft if the merger is approved but will re-instate if it is not. Result is a “shotgun marriage” United Launch Alliance is formed over initial objections from Federal Trade Commission and intense opposition from watchdog groups which predict monopoly will lead to even higher prices United Launch Alliance is formed over initial objections from Federal Trade Commission and intense opposition from watchdog groups which predict monopoly will lead to even higher prices Competitive aspect of two vendor strategy, already distorted by re-assignment of launch awards is completely abandoned. “Should Cost” accounting now replaces competitive procurement as primary means to contain pricing Competitive aspect of two vendor strategy, already distorted by re-assignment of launch awards is completely abandoned. “Should Cost” accounting now replaces competitive procurement as primary means to contain pricing Air Force promises renewed competition “by the end of the decade.” * Air Force promises renewed competition “by the end of the decade.” * * Lt. Gen. Brian Arnold. Space.com, 4/11/2005 “EELV launches dished out evenly..” 19

20 After Corporate Consolidation, Ongoing Mission Success but Launch Costs Continue to Rise Atlas 5 production is moved to Decatur, Alabama Boeing Delta IV plant. “Assured access “ rationale of two separate and distinct launch efforts is further undercut. Atlas 5 production is moved to Decatur, Alabama Boeing Delta IV plant. “Assured access “ rationale of two separate and distinct launch efforts is further undercut. 2006: EELV Program faces a second Nunn-McCurdy cost breach. DOD responds by moving program from development to sustainment, bypassing deeper scrutiny 2006: EELV Program faces a second Nunn-McCurdy cost breach. DOD responds by moving program from development to sustainment, bypassing deeper scrutiny 2007: ULA suspends Delta II production as GPS satellite fleet is launched, moves launches to Atlas V 2007: ULA suspends Delta II production as GPS satellite fleet is launched, moves launches to Atlas V 2009: With Shuttle program approaching final flights, ULA begins signaling that prices will increase substantially in preliminary discussions for NASA NLS-II procurement to begin in 2010. 2009: With Shuttle program approaching final flights, ULA begins signaling that prices will increase substantially in preliminary discussions for NASA NLS-II procurement to begin in 2010. 2010: Air Force and ULA begin to promote a large multi year block buy beginning with the next round of procurement in 2012. 2010: Air Force and ULA begin to promote a large multi year block buy beginning with the next round of procurement in 2012. 20

22 EELV Proposed Block Buy Ignites Controversy In response to escalating launch prices the Air Force announces it will alter acquisition strategy to a block buy of 8 cores per year for 5 years to allow larger production runs and to strengthen industrial base In response to escalating launch prices the Air Force announces it will alter acquisition strategy to a block buy of 8 cores per year for 5 years to allow larger production runs and to strengthen industrial base Price averages $375 million per core Price averages $375 million per core March 2011 meeting results in Memorandum of Understanding between USAF/NRO/.NASA to coordinate on launch acquisition, but NASA declines to participate in block buy commitment, citing NLS-II March 2011 meeting results in Memorandum of Understanding between USAF/NRO/.NASA to coordinate on launch acquisition, but NASA declines to participate in block buy commitment, citing NLS-II At the same meeting a new entrant certification strategy promised by 7/31 but is not forthcoming At the same meeting a new entrant certification strategy promised by 7/31 but is not forthcoming SpaceX completing two Falcon 9 launches in 2010, wants opportunity to bid on EELV contracts SpaceX completing two Falcon 9 launches in 2010, wants opportunity to bid on EELV contracts September 2011 GAO releases a report on the block buy bringing the issue under increased focus September 2011 GAO releases a report on the block buy bringing the issue under increased focus “DOD Needs to Ensure New Acquisition Strategy Is Based on Sufficient Information” (GAO-11-641) 22

23 Background of GAO Report Requested by House Defense Appropriations Sub Committee Requested by House Defense Appropriations Sub Committee GAO Study examined 5 other government studies of EELV program made within previous two years which were used to support block buy rationale GAO Study examined 5 other government studies of EELV program made within previous two years which were used to support block buy rationale Key Focus of GAO Study: The Air Force and other agencies preparing reports relied on a ULA vendor survey to provide the information supporting the block buy rationale without performing independent analysis Key Focus of GAO Study: The Air Force and other agencies preparing reports relied on a ULA vendor survey to provide the information supporting the block buy rationale without performing independent analysis ”At no time did DOD ask to see any of the source data.” ULA provided data based on a flawed survey methodology, reflecting strong bias towards desired results ULA provided data based on a flawed survey methodology, reflecting strong bias towards desired results 23

24 GAO Questions ULA Vendor Survey on Health of Industrial Base Supporting the Block Buy ULA Vendor Survey “Neither designed nor administered in manner consistent with sound survey methodology practices” ULA Vendor Survey “Neither designed nor administered in manner consistent with sound survey methodology practices” Included cover letter from ULA CEO which gave views on DOD’s “inefficient method” for acquiring launch vehicles and the need to “Justify a new strategy which will enhance our collective business” Included cover letter from ULA CEO which gave views on DOD’s “inefficient method” for acquiring launch vehicles and the need to “Justify a new strategy which will enhance our collective business” ULA provided “suggested” responses for open ended risk assessment questions because “we wanted certain answers” and then presented the responses to DOD implying they were raised independently by suppliers ULA provided “suggested” responses for open ended risk assessment questions because “we wanted certain answers” and then presented the responses to DOD implying they were raised independently by suppliers GAO report found that for 75% of the respondents, EELV business comprised 15% or less of their total business GAO report found that for 75% of the respondents, EELV business comprised 15% or less of their total business 24

25 GAO Findings on Proposed Block Buy Structure DOD “Did not perform any risk analysis to see if 40 cores would be needed.” DOD “Did not perform any risk analysis to see if 40 cores would be needed.” DOD and ULA were “At a loss to explain the selection of 5 years for the block buy. “ DOD and ULA were “At a loss to explain the selection of 5 years for the block buy. “ Would require five new purchases each year regardless of actual launch rate Would require five new purchases each year regardless of actual launch rate Based on historical launch rates, the block buy would create a “bow wave” of unused cores necessitating additional storage and refurbishment expense Based on historical launch rates, the block buy would create a “bow wave” of unused cores necessitating additional storage and refurbishment expense NASA purchased cores would be in addition to block buy regardless of actual usage rate NASA purchased cores would be in addition to block buy regardless of actual usage rate 25

26 GAO On Pricing Data “DOD analysis on the health of the U.S. industrial base is minimal” “DOD analysis on the health of the U.S. industrial base is minimal” Should Cost review indicates a 4 x price increase in RS-68 “but is unable to attribute the rise in prices to specific and identifiable costs increases” Should Cost review indicates a 4 x price increase in RS-68 “but is unable to attribute the rise in prices to specific and identifiable costs increases” Block buy risked “ locking in” high prices for major components, principally from Pratt and Whitney Rocketdyne for RS-68 and RL-10 which could subsequently be lowered depending on future NASA heavy lift development Block buy risked “ locking in” high prices for major components, principally from Pratt and Whitney Rocketdyne for RS-68 and RL-10 which could subsequently be lowered depending on future NASA heavy lift development “Unable to obtain detailed technical or pricing data on the Russian RD-180” “Unable to obtain detailed technical or pricing data on the Russian RD-180” 26

27 GAO on Mission Assurance Fees Mission Assurance is credited with launch success but “nearly every person and organization involved has a different definition of mission assurance” Mission Assurance is credited with launch success but “nearly every person and organization involved has a different definition of mission assurance” EELV program office asserts actually quantifying the costs of mission assurance would itself be cost prohibitive EELV program office asserts actually quantifying the costs of mission assurance would itself be cost prohibitive “Mission assurance comprises numerous activities to ensure launch success, but DOD has little insight into the sufficiency or excess of these activities ” “Mission assurance comprises numerous activities to ensure launch success, but DOD has little insight into the sufficiency or excess of these activities ” Regarding specific mission assurance activities ULA “Neither motivated nor incentivized to find efficiencies in its operations” Regarding specific mission assurance activities ULA “Neither motivated nor incentivized to find efficiencies in its operations” 27

28 Timeline of Congressional Response to GAO Audit and Proposed Block Buy 10/14/2011 Defense Armed Services Committee issues “hold” letter to USAF regarding the block buy 10/14/2011 Defense Armed Services Committee issues “hold” letter to USAF regarding the block buy 10/24/2011 USAF alters block buy strategy slightly and announces intent to seek a price matrix from ULA, looking for a “sweet spot” 10/24/2011 USAF alters block buy strategy slightly and announces intent to seek a price matrix from ULA, looking for a “sweet spot” 12/31/2011 Senator John McCain inserts amendments into Defense appropriations bill effectively reclassifying EELV program in development – signed into law 12/31/2011 Senator John McCain inserts amendments into Defense appropriations bill effectively reclassifying EELV program in development – signed into law USAF announces a “bridge buy” of seven launch vehicles for 2013, with larger announcement to come USAF announces a “bridge buy” of seven launch vehicles for 2013, with larger announcement to come 1/27/2012 Senator McCain issues follow up letter requesting independent assessment of matrix pricing 1/27/2012 Senator McCain issues follow up letter requesting independent assessment of matrix pricing 4/16/2012: USAF reports Nunn-McCurdy Cost Breach of EELV program 4/16/2012: USAF reports Nunn-McCurdy Cost Breach of EELV program 28

31 RD -180 Engine and the U.S. Industrial Base The entire rationale for the block buy rests on the assertion that the U.S. industrial requires support The entire rationale for the block buy rests on the assertion that the U.S. industrial requires support Accepting the industrial base argument requires a willful suspension of disbelief which somehow excludes SpaceX, the Falcon 9 and the all U.S Merlin engine as part of the base, while including the Russian RD-180 Accepting the industrial base argument requires a willful suspension of disbelief which somehow excludes SpaceX, the Falcon 9 and the all U.S Merlin engine as part of the base, while including the Russian RD-180 EELV’s continued reliance on the RD-180 Russian main engine for the Atlas V not only maintains a political vulnerability, but must be understood as contributing to the very weakness the program regards as problematical by perpetuating the retreat from indigenous hydrocarbon capability EELV’s continued reliance on the RD-180 Russian main engine for the Atlas V not only maintains a political vulnerability, but must be understood as contributing to the very weakness the program regards as problematical by perpetuating the retreat from indigenous hydrocarbon capability RD-180 acquisition actually supports Russian and Ukraine commercial launch base via commonality with Zenit and Sea Launch engines produced in the same factory RD-180 acquisition actually supports Russian and Ukraine commercial launch base via commonality with Zenit and Sea Launch engines produced in the same factory 31

32 Evaluating EELV The EELV program has achieved a record of clear success in terms of launch reliability, but that factor alone is not unique to the EELV The EELV program has achieved a record of clear success in terms of launch reliability, but that factor alone is not unique to the EELV Atlas II, introduced 1988 conducted 63 launches for a perfect launch record Atlas II, introduced 1988 conducted 63 launches for a perfect launch record Ariane V has conducted 46 consecutive successful launches dating back to 2003 and prior to SpaceX had effectively eliminated the United States from world commercial launch market Ariane V has conducted 46 consecutive successful launches dating back to 2003 and prior to SpaceX had effectively eliminated the United States from world commercial launch market The question is reliability at what price?
